Product Introduction

Overview

The LMH6609MF/NOPB is an ultra-wideband, unity gain stable, low power voltage feedback operational amplifier (op amp) manufactured by Texas Instruments. This device is distinguished by its high bandwidth, fast slew rate, and significant linear output current, making it suitable for a variety of high-speed applications.

Key Specifications

ParameterValue
Bandwidth900 MHz at a gain of 1
Slew Rate1400 V/μs
Linear Output Current90 mA
Package TypeSOT-23-5
ManufacturerTexas Instruments

Key Features

  • Ultra-wideband operation with 900 MHz bandwidth at a gain of 1
  • High slew rate of 1400 V/μs
  • Low power consumption
  • Unity gain stable
  • High linear output current of 90 mA

Applications

The LMH6609MF/NOPB is ideal for various high-speed applications, including:

  • High-speed data acquisition systems
  • Video and audio processing
  • Medical imaging and diagnostic equipment
  • Test and measurement instruments
  • High-frequency signal processing

Product Attributes

Amplifier Type:Voltage Feedback
Number of Circuits:1
Output Type:- 
Slew Rate:1400V/µs
Gain Bandwidth Product:- 
-3db Bandwidth:900 MHz
Current - Input Bias:2 µA
Voltage - Input Offset:800 µV
Current - Supply:7mA
Current - Output / Channel:90 mA
Voltage - Supply Span (Min):6 V
Voltage - Supply Span (Max):12 V
Operating Temperature:-40°C ~ 85°C
Mounting Type:Surface Mount
Package / Case:SC-74A, SOT-753
Supplier Device Package:SOT-23-5
